Understanding Blaspheming

Blaspheming refers to the act of showing disrespect or contempt towards a sacred or revered entity, often related to religious beliefs. It can take many forms, including verbal expressions, written statements, or actions that insult or show irreverence towards what is considered holy or sacred by a particular group or community.

Types of Blasphemy

Blasphemy can be categorized into different types, such as verbal blasphemy, which involves speaking disrespectful words towards a deity or sacred figure. Written blasphemy involves writing or publishing content that disrespects religious beliefs. There is also symbolic blasphemy, which includes actions or gestures that are considered offensive to religious sensibilities.

Consequences of Blasphemy

In many cultures and societies, blasphemy is considered a serious offense and can lead to severe consequences. These consequences may include legal penalties, social ostracism, or even physical harm to the individual accused of blasphemy. In some extreme cases, blasphemy has been punishable by death.

Controversy Surrounding Blasphemy Laws

There is ongoing debate and controversy surrounding blasphemy laws in various countries. While some argue that such laws are necessary to protect religious sentiments and maintain social harmony, others believe that they infringe upon freedom of speech and expression. Critics of blasphemy laws often cite instances where they have been used to suppress dissenting opinions or target minority groups.
